Traffic in Puerto Vallarta, Mexico

We estimate that in this city, due to travelling to work/school, per passenger is produced yearly 644.06kg of CO2. It is needed 29.58 trees for each passenger to produce enough oxygen to cover that. Formulas used for this estimation

Main Means of Transportation to Work or School

Working from Home 16.67%
Walking 33.33%
Car 41.67%
Bike 0.00%
Motorbike 0.00%
Bus/Trolleybus 8.33%
Tram/Streetcar 0.00%
Train/Metro 0.00%
